Sean Bogle Named As Leda Health COO

BROOKLYN, N.Y.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Leda Health is pleased to announce that Dr. Sean Bogle has been named as the company’s Chief Operating Officer. He currently serves as the company’s Head of Community Engagement.

An HBCU graduate of Howard University, and doctoral graduate from Plymouth State University, Bogle has extensive experience in leadership positions, having served as an Assistant Dean at Stanford University and Dean of Students at the Yale School of the Environment, amongst other campus leadership roles in higher education. His most recent position before joining Leda Health was helping to lead higher education sales and operations as a Community Engagement Coordinator at Kuali, Inc.

The core of his career experiences focused on leading and managing sexual assault investigations in line with Title IX regulations and federal requirements.

“Since starting at Leda, Sean has grown into one of the most reliable people I’ve ever gotten to work with,” said Leda CEO Madison Campbell. “This is a well-deserved step for him, and we know he’ll thrive in this new position.”

Bogle had the following to say: “I’m honored to have the faith placed in me to oversee this company that I’ve grown to love being a part of. I look forward to continuing our mission of providing every survivor comprehensive, survivor-focused care.”

Leda Health is a company built in 2019. for survivors, by survivors. It seeks to revolutionize SA prevention, care and reporting with modern technology to reduce the amount of violence and increase the number of survivors who seek care.

To advance this mission, Leda partners with like-minded individuals and organizations to advocate for change on both institutional and governmental levels.
